Standard Aquarium Shapes and Formulas
To determine the volume of an aquarium, one should apply fundamental geometry. Due to the fact that liquids take the shape of their containers, determining water volume counts on determining the interior dimensions of the tank (length, width, and height) instead of the outside, which consists of glass density and plastic rims.
1. Rectangle-shaped Aquariums
The most common and straightforward style.
- The Formula: ₤ text Volume (Gallons) = frac text Length (in) times text Width (in) times text Height (in) 231 ₤
- Note: Dividing by 231 converts cubic inches into United States liquid gallons.
2. Bow-Front Aquariums
Bow-front tanks provide a panoramic viewing experience due to their curved front glass. Since the front panel juts outward, standard rectangular formulas will undervalue the total volume.
- The Formula: To find the volume of a bow-front tank, Calculate Aquarium Capacity the volume as if it were a standard rectangle utilizing the average depth (the average of the shallowest side width and the deepest center width).
3. Cylinder Aquariums
Round tanks provide 360-degree seeing angles and make striking focal points in a space.
- The Formula: ₤ text Volume (Gallons) = frac pi times r ^ 2 times text Height (in) 231 ₤
- Where: ₤ r ₤ is the radius (half of the size) of the cylinder.

How to Calculate Volume Using Internal Measurements
To attain the most accurate reading with an aquarium volume calculator in gallons, hobbyists should follow a detailed measuring procedure:
- Measure the Interior: Using a tape procedure, determine the inside length, inside width, and the height of the water line (not the overall height of the glass).
- Transform to Inches: If measurements were taken in centimeters, convert them by dividing by ₤ 2.54 ₤. (For centimeters, the divisor changes to ₤ 3,785 ₤ to find gallons, or you can compute in liters initially and increase by ₤ 0.264 ₤ to transform to US gallons).
- Multiply the Dimensions: Multiply Length ₤ times ₤ Width ₤ times ₤ Water Height.
- Divide by 231: Divide the resulting cubic inch item by ₤ 231 ₤.
Example Calculation:
Imagine a custom-made tank with an interior length of ₤ 36 ₤ inches, a width of ₤ 18 ₤ inches, and a water height of ₤ 20 ₤ inches.
- ₤ 36 times 18 times 20 = 12,960 text cubic inches ₤
- ₤ 12,960 div 231 = 56.1 ₤ gallons.
Aspects That Reduce Actual Water Volume
Once the physical volume of the empty tank is calculated, it is easy to presume that is how much water goes within. However, internal hardscape and devices displace water. Stopping working to represent displacement can lead to unexpected over-dosing of medications or water treatments.
Common elements that displace water consist of:
- Substrate: A two-inch layer of aquarium gravel, sand, or aqua soil in a big tank can displace a number of gallons of water.
- Hardscape: Large pieces of driftwood, lava rock, and dragon stone take up an unexpected quantity of area inside the aquarium.
- Backgrounds and 3D Structures: Internal background panels add depth and beauty, but they press water displacement levels higher.
- Devices: Internal filters, heating units, and overflow boxes minimize the overall liquid capability.
The "Substrate and Hardscape" Estimation Rule
As a basic guideline, heavy designs, dense substrates, and rockwork usually decrease total tank water volume by 10% to 15%. For example, if a bare tank holds 100 gallons, the real water volume in a greatly aquascaped setup may only be around 85 to 90 gallons.
